Puppy Cookies

Your dog will definitely love these and you probably will too.

2 large sweet potatoes, cooked, peeled and mashed (2 cups)

3 eggs, well beaten

1 cup unsweetened applesauce

1/4 cup carrots, shredded

4 1/2 cups whole wheat flour

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
Mix together sweet potato, eggs and applesauce.
Add carrots and flour, mixing into a stiff dough.
Roll dough out onto a well floured surface about 1/2" thick.
Cut into strips or use cookie cutters.
Bake in a 350 degree oven for about 40 to 45 minutes or until crisp. Cool and then move to a wire rack until firm.

Sweet Potato Fries
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
Lightly oil a baking sheet with olive oil.
Cut sweet potatoes lengthwise into fries and lightly sprinkle with olive oil and sea salt. Bake about 20 minutes or until golden.
